Everything To Know Before Odoo Implementation | Step-By-Step Guide

Everything to Know Before Odoo Implementation | Step-by-Step Guide

Table of Contents

1.Introduction to Odoo Implementation

2.Understanding Odoo: A Brief Overview

3.Benefits of Implementing Odoo for Your Business

4. Pre-Implementation Checklist

  • Assessing Your Business Needs
  • Defining Clear Objectives
  • Evaluating Budget and Resources

5.Choosing the Right Odoo Version (Community vs. Enterprise)

6.Customizations and Integrations in Odoo

  • When to Consider Customizations
  • Seamless Integration with Other Tools

7. Selecting an Odoo Implementation Partner

  • Factors to Consider in Choosing a Partner
  • Evaluating the Partner’s Expertise

8.Data Migration Strategy for Odoo

  • Cleaning Existing Data
  • Data Mapping and Import

9.Training and Change Management

  • Training Your Team on Odoo
  • Managing Change for a Smooth Transition

10.Testing Before Go-Live

  • Importance of User Acceptance Testing (UAT)
  • Final Adjustments Based on Feedback

11.Post-Implementation Support and Maintenance

  • Monitoring System Performance
  • Ongoing Support from Implementation Partners

12.Common Challenges in Odoo Implementation

13.Realistic Timeframe and Costs of Odoo Implementation

14.Future-Proofing Your Odoo System

15.Conclusion

1. Introduction to Odoo Implementation

Odoo is a popular and flexible ERP (Enterprise Resource Planning) system used around the world today. Its modular design helps businesses manage sales, inventory, HR, and accounting easily. Odoo implementation needs careful planning and execution to be successful.

If you are upgrading from an old system or switching from another ERP, there are a few things to know. This information will help you before starting an Odoo implementation.

This blog will help you understand the key steps to prepare for an Odoo deployment. We want to make sure the process goes smoothly and meets your business goals.

2. Understanding Odoo: A Quick Overview

Odoo is a complete business software. It has many applications, or modules, to help manage different parts of a business. It offers flexibility through two versions:

  • Odoo Community: Open-source and free, with essential features.
  • Odoo Enterprise: A paid version with advanced features and additional support.

Each version has its strengths. Choosing the right one depends on your business needs, budget, and plans for growth.

3. Benefits of Using Odoo for Your Business

Before you choose Odoo, it's important to know how it can help your business. Here are the specific benefits it offers.

  • Customization: Odoo provides customizable modules that let businesses adjust the platform to fit their needs.
  • Cost-Effective: Odoo offers great value compared to many other ERP systems. This is especially true for its open-source version.
  • Modular Approach: You can start with the essential modules and expand over time as your business grows.
  • Scalability: Odoo can grow with your business. This means you won’t outgrow the system.
  • Integration Capabilities: Odoo can connect with other business tools. This reduces data silos and makes workflows more efficient.

Each version has its strengths. Choosing the right one depends on your business needs, budget, and plans for growth.

4. Pre-Implementation Checklist

Assessing Your Business Needs

Before using Odoo, you should fully understand your current business processes. Find problems, inefficiencies, and delays. What are the main areas where Odoo can add value? This will help you prioritize modules and plan your implementation strategy.

Defining Clear Objectives

What do you want to achieve with Odoo? Define clear, measurable goals such as reducing manual data entry, improving inventory accuracy, or increasing sales efficiency. Having well-defined objectives helps guide the project and provides metrics to assess its success post-implementation.

Assessing Budget and Resources

Odoo implementation requires both financial and human resources. Set your budget for the project. This should cover licensing costs if you choose Odoo Enterprise.

Include expenses for customizations, integrations, and training. You'll also need to allocate internal resources—such as IT personnel—to support the project.

5. Choosing the Right Odoo Version (Community vs. Enterprise)

Selecting the right version is crucial for successful implementation. The Community version is affordable and great for small businesses or those with technical skills in-house.

In contrast, the Enterprise version provides advanced features. These include studio tools that make customizations easier, quick bug fixes, and great support. These features are useful for big organizations or those with complicated needs.

6. Customizations and Integrations in Odoo

When to Think About Customizations

Odoo has many features, but most businesses will need to customize it for their specific workflows. For example, you may need custom fields, reports, or workflows. Before customizing, ensure your core processes match the standard Odoo features. Too much customization can make future updates and maintenance harder.

Easy Connection with Other Tools

Odoo is flexible and can work with other applications. This includes CRM systems, payment gateways, and marketing tools. Review your current software setup. Decide which integrations you need to keep things running smoothly.

7. Selecting an Odoo Implementation Partner

Factors to Think About When Choosing a Partner

Choosing the right Odoo implementation partner is very important. Look for a partner who has:

  • Demonstrated knowledge and skills in your industry.
  • In-depth understanding of Odoo.
  • A clear process for implementation.

Look for client testimonials, case studies, and certifications to assess their credibility.

Assessing the Partner's Skills

Ask potential partners about their experience with similar projects. Their ability to understand your specific needs and tailor Odoo to meet them is key to a successful implementation.

8. Data Migration Strategy for Odoo

Cleaning Existing Data

Data migration is often one of the most challenging aspects of ERP implementation. Before migrating data, ensure that it is clean and relevant. This includes removing duplicate records, verifying data accuracy, and standardizing formats.

Data Mapping and Import

Data mapping ensures that your current data correctly transfers into the Odoo system. Plan a detailed data mapping exercise to ensure consistency between old and new systems. Many businesses opt for a phased data migration, allowing for better accuracy and minimal disruption.

9. Training and Change Management

Training Your Team on Odoo

Employee training is essential to ensure that your staff can use Odoo effectively. Offer hands-on sessions and materials tailored to each department’s needs. Comprehensive training reduces errors and increases overall system adoption.

Managing Change for a Smooth Transition

Transitioning to a new ERP system like Odoo requires careful change management. Employees might resist new processes. Clear communication about the benefits is important. Providing enough training helps reduce disruption.

10. Testing Before Go-Live

Importance of User Acceptance Testing (UAT)

Before launching the system company-wide, conduct thorough testing, including User Acceptance Testing (UAT). This allows end users to test the system in real-world scenarios and provide feedback. UAT identifies and resolves any issues before go-live.

Final Adjustments Based on Feedback

Based on feedback from the testing phase, you may need to make final adjustments. This could involve tweaking user interfaces, adding reports, or refining workflows to match actual business use cases.

11. Post-Implementation Support and Maintenance

Monitoring System Performance

Even after go-live, ongoing support is crucial. Monitor system performance closely to identify any potential issues early. Having a proactive support team will help ensure that your system runs smoothly.

Ongoing Support from Implementation Partners

Most Odoo implementation partners offer post-implementation support packages. This includes resolving bugs, making enhancements, and providing continuous training. Ensure that your support contract covers these areas to avoid unnecessary downtime.

12. Common Challenges in Odoo Implementation

Like any ERP system, Odoo comes with its challenges. These may include:

  • Resistance to change from staff.
  • Data migration issues.
  • Integration complexities with legacy systems.

Address these challenges with a proactive approach to ensure minimal disruptions.

13. Realistic Timeframe and Costs of Odoo Implementation

Set a realistic timeframe for your Odoo implementation. Smaller projects can consume a few months, while larger, more complex implementations may occupy up to a year. Ensure that your budget accounts for customizations, licenses, training, and ongoing support.

14. Future-Proofing Your Odoo System

Plan for the long term. Odoo provides regular updates and new features. Make sure your system is ready for the future. Use scalable practices and stay flexible for future upgrades.

15. Conclusion

A successful Odoo implementation requires careful planning, clear objectives, and the right partners. By following the tips in this article, you can prepare your business for a smooth Odoo deployment. This will boost productivity, cut down on inefficiencies, and grow with your needs.

Why Odoo is Better Than Other ERP Systems

Why Odoo Implementation is Important for Your Business

What is Odoo Migration: A Comprehensive Guide

How to Do a Successful Odoo Implementation Step-by-Step

Transforming Businesses with Next-Gen Solutions

Our next-generation solutions are built to transform businesses and drive growth in the digital era.

Find Us

905, Corporate Levels, 150 Ft. Ring RD
Nr. Ayodya Chowk, Opp Synergy Hospital
Rajkot 360006

Contact No.

HR : +91 90232 46069
Sales : +91 93288 25451

Reach Us Read Blog Contact Us Submit Support Ticket Watch Video Tutorial